Alfredo José Anzola Jaumotte (11 June 1974 – 28 April 2008) was a founder and the former CFO of Smartmatic, a multinational electronic voting company. Anzola was one of the architects of the SBC consortium, a strategic alliance between Smartmatic, the Bitza Corporation and Venezuela's telephone provider, CANTV, for managing the technology platform of elections in Venezuela.
